March 31, 2007 A number of athletes placed in the top ten of their event including junior Chelsale Hester's sixth place finish in the 100 m with a time of 13.12. Junior Krystal Patton ran the 5000 m in a time of 20:48.52 to place second while senior Ebony Bedford threw the shot put 7.60 m to place sixth. On the men's side, sophomore Antwin Shuford ran the 400 m in 48.65 to place fourth just off the 48.00 winning time. The men's 4x100 meter relay team composed of junior Mike Hill, freshman Cedric McGill, sophomore Tazz Petty, and junior Nevin Rayford finished third in 42.97 seconds. Rayford also placed fifth in the triple jump (12.92 m) and seventh in the long jump (6.36 m). Freshman Carlton Wellington placed sixth in shot put throwing 12.50 m and fourth in the discus with a throw of 39.55 m. The top finish of the day came from sophomore Pat Thornell winning the javelin with a throw of 51.00 m. The Monarchs will compete at the Coastal Carolina Invitational April 14th. |
